The **Professional Certificate in Political Communication and Conflict Resolution** is an excellent choice for those looking to excel in political and policy-related roles. This program equips students with the necessary skills to succeed in various professions, including: 1. **Political Consultant**: A political consultant advises political campaigns, candidates, and governments on effective communication strategies and policy decisions. They often work for political parties, advocacy groups, or as independent consultants. With a growing emphasis on data-driven campaigns and digital communication, political consultants can expect an average salary of £40,000 to £70,000 in the UK. 2. **Public Relations Specialist**: PR specialists manage the public image of individuals, organizations, or companies. They create and maintain a positive reputation through media releases, speeches, and social media. A PR specialist in the UK earns an average salary of £25,000 to £45,000. 3. **Lobbyist**: Lobbyists advocate for specific interests and policies on behalf of organizations, businesses, or advocacy groups. They communicate directly with government officials to influence legislation and policy decisions. In the UK, lobbyists earn an average salary between £30,000 and £80,000. 4. **Political Campaign Manager**: Political campaign managers oversee all aspects of political campaigns, including fundraising, advertising, and strategy development. They work closely with candidates, consultants, and volunteers to ensure successful campaign outcomes. A political campaign manager in the UK can expect a salary ranging from £25,000 to £60,000. 5. **Government Affairs Director**: Government affairs directors serve as the liaison between organizations and government entities. They monitor policy developments and advocate for their organization's interests. In the UK, government affairs directors earn an average salary of £50,000 to £120,000.
